Things to Consider Before Investing in a Washer and Dryer Combo

Washer-dryer combos are a game changer for anyone with little space. Popular in Europe and the United States, these combinations are ideal for apartment dwellers, students and those who have mobility issues and struggle to transfer clothes from one appliance to another.

In the past, these models were among the most insecure washing machines. However, recent models have improved their reliability to match that of standalone models. They also have less space to take up than separate dryers.

Cost

Washer dryer combos are a great solution for homes and apartments that do not have enough space for separate drying and washing sets. They are typically smaller than front-load washers and dryers. They take up half the space of a standalone unit. This makes them ideal for those who live in small homes, apartments, and condos in which every square inch is valuable.

Noise

A combination of washer and dryer generally operates at a lower decibel than two separate units. This makes them a good option for homes with open living spaces or for those who wish to save money on energy by doing laundry at night. These appliances are also ideal for young families with babies, or those who work from home and need to mute themselves during Zoom calls once the washer begins spinning.

The quietest dryers have a sound package, which features a compact motor and drums that are lined with sound-absorbing materials that reduce the sound. This technology is available in a variety of top-rated washers from brands such as Whirlpool or Samsung. Some of these models have multiple settings to fine-tune the levels of vibration and noise which can be helpful if you reside in a noisy location or have neighbors nearby.

While a high-speed spin cycle is essential for proper laundry cleaning, it can be noisy and cause damage to delicate objects. Certain models come with a gentle spin setting that reduces the speed and decreases vibration. This is a great option for washing delicate fabrics like cashmere, wool, and silk.
